No but you can get items that fortify your skills, so if you smith a sword at level 100 you will be able to improve it better with "fortify smithing" active. This is an extract from an article which teaches you how to smith the best possible weapons, the catch is it requires a large time investment:



-



Prerequisites: 100/100 in Alchemy, Enchanting and Smithing, and the skills Alchemist (5/5) and Benefactor (Alchemy) and Enchanter (5/5) and Insightful Enchanter (Enchanting). The Extra Effect (Enchanting) and relevant Smithing skill (e.g. Daedric Smithing) are also strongly recommended.



To begin the process craft a set of Fortify Alchemy gear (ring, necklace, gloves, circlet). This should result in four items that each boost your Alchemy skill by 25%.

Then craft several potions of Fortify Enchanting.These potions should enhance your enchanting skill by 30%

Use those potions to craft a new set of Fortify Alchemy gear. This set will have a boost of 28% on each piece. Once you drink Enchanting potion, its 30 second duration starts ticking even while you are planning. With quick hands and practise you may be able to enchant 2, hardly 3 items with 1 potion.

Using this new set, create new Fortify Enchanting potions. These potions should have a boost of 32% on them. NOTE: This is the strongest Fortify Enchanting potion that can be brewed without exploiting. With exploits its 37%(SEE BELOW).

Next use these potions to create a set of equipment with Fortify Alchemy & Fortify Smithing both boosted to +29% per piece. This comes out to a total boost of +116% for each skill. (NOTE: Since you cannot enchant fortify smithing on head items, it will be necessary to enchant a 29% smithing boost to a piece of ARMOR). The circlet itself only needs to have a 29% alchemy boost.

To finish this process off, use the set of Alchemy boosting gear to create some Fortify Smithing potions. These potions should have a boost of +130% on them.

Now that the player is prepared, one can enchant a chosen set of armor and weapons using the Fortify Enchanting Potions. Then wear the Fortify Smithing equipment that was made in step 5, and drink a Fortify Smithing potion made from step 6. Alternatively, one can improve the weapons first and then come back to enchant them if they do not want to enchant. The player can now use a workbench or grindstone to enhance their chosen equipment to the best possible level.

No, sorry. The meter thing says "100- - - - - - - - - 101" or something, but you can't.

Like in Fallout 3, when you get to level 30. The meter says there is another level, but you are at the max.
